#703d2a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#703d2a is composed of 43.9% red, 23.9%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 62.5%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 16.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.5% and a lightness of 30.2%. #703d2a color hex could be obtained by blending #e07a54 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#703d2a color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].

#703d2a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#703d2a has RGB values of R:112, G:61,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.63,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7355690.

Shades and Tints of #703d2a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0705 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#703d2a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#524b48 is the less saturated color, while #992a01 is the most saturated one.
